WebModule wrappers. Users of this Terraform module can create multiple similar resources by using for_each meta-argument within module block which became available in Terraform 0.13.. Users of Terragrunt can … WebI was under the impression that when I use ASG with Launch Templates, EC2 instances that are running won't be terminated. I noticed ASG didn't create a new one. Any help would …
Define Input Variables Terraform HashiCorp Developer
WebA key pair is used to control login access to EC2 instances. Currently this resource requires an existing user-supplied key pair. This key pair's public key will be registered with AWS to allow logging-in to EC2 instances. ... $ terraform import aws_key_pair.deployer deployer-key. NOTE: The AWS API does not include the public key in the ... WebApr 5, 2024 · In this article, I am going to show you step-by-step how to use Terraform to launch an EC2 Instance in AWS that is bootstrapped with Jenkins and create an S3 bucket that blocks public access. Prerequisites: Basic understanding and knowledge of using the CLI on a Linux OS; An AWS account; Access to an IDE (Cloud 9, Visual Studio, etc.) chris laughton
VishwasAcademy/terraform-training-aws - Github
WebNov 30, 2024 · Lets learn how to prepare configuration files that are required to launch multiple AWS EC2 instances: Open your favorite SSH client and connect to the terminal. Create a folder named terraform-count-ec2-demo in the home directory and then change (cd) the working directory to that folder. This folder will contain all of the configuration files ... Web2 days ago · This seems to be an example of Passing data into virtual machines and other compute resources, in which case the documentation recommends against using provisioners and instead using the user_data or user_data_base64 arguments of aws_instance, which will pass data to the EC2 instance indirectly through the EC2 API, … WebAug 7, 2024 · Click on the Connect button in EC2 console. 2. Connect to your instance with Session Manager. 3. Input command cat /var/log/user-data.log into browser SSH terminal and you will see the Cloudwatch setup log. Lastly, run the command terraform destroy --auto-approve to clean up your environment. chris laundrie north port fla